Fundamentals of Fixed Prosthodontics

Fundamentals of Fixed Prosthodontics, 4th Edition, by Herbert T. Shillingburg Jr., David A. Sather, Edwin L. Wilson Jr., Joseph R. Cain, Donald L. Mitchell, Luis J. Blanco, and James C. Kessler, is a comprehensive reference covering the principles and clinical procedures of fixed prosthodontics. It integrates treatment planning, occlusion, tooth preparation, provisionalization, impressions, laboratory procedures, cementation, esthetic restorations, fixed partial dentures, and implant restorations.

Bibliographic Specifications

  • Title: Fundamentals of Fixed Prosthodontics
  • Edition: 4th Edition
  • Authors: Herbert T. Shillingburg Jr., David A. Sather, Edwin L. Wilson Jr., Joseph R. Cain, Donald L. Mitchell, Luis J. Blanco, James C. Kessler
  • Publication year: 2012
  • Publisher: Quintessence Publishing
  • ISBN: 978-0-86715-475-7
  • Pages: 574
  • Illustrations: 1,455
  • Format: Hardcover
  • Language: English
